Job Title & Summary School Counselor

The role is to coordinate a comprehensive counseling program for all students in the district based on the Oregon Framework for School Counseling Programs and its components (Guidance Curriculum, Individual Planning, Responsive Services, System Support, and Student Advocacy). The counselor provides services in academic, career, community involvement, and personal/social domains in collaboration with staff, parents, the community, and the students.

Essential Job Functions

Implement the Guidance Curriculum Component

- plan and facilitate structured group sessions and lessons; encourage staff involvement, provide resources and in‑service training.

Implement the Individual Planning Component

- guide students, parents, and staff in goal setting, organizational skills, and interpretation of assessment data.

Provide Responsive Services

- offer individual and small‑group counseling, consult with parents, teachers, administrators, and others, and assist with referrals.

Manage System Support

- administer and evaluate the counseling program in collaboration with staff; support other school programs and fulfill fair‑share responsibilities.

Advocate for Students

- remove personal and social barriers to learning and empower students to advocate for themselves and others.

Maintain professional responsibilities, communicate positively with the entire school community, pursue ongoing growth, and uphold ethical and legal standards while promoting cultural diversity and inclusivity.
